I'm celiac, and they clearly know their shit, because I have eaten there a dozen times and never had a reaction. I usually get the Mini Kuz, and because they have a GF frier, FRENCH FRIES. Burgers are big, juicy, cooked perfectly and if they weren't big bombs of fat and cheese I would eat them every day. Service has been good when we eat there, and the wait staff is super friendly and helpful. Overall I recommend, but maybe keep an eye on your arteries. You will enjoy it for sure but it's not exactly health food if you know what I mean.

    Gluten free people, this place is definitely for you! Being able to order anything off the menu is…read moresuch a treat! I had a nice lunch here on a Friday afternoon with friends; one of them being gluten free. If you plan on dining in, be prepared that you may have to wait as the indoor dining area is not very large. They also offer patio seating on nice days, though I'm not sure how large that area is. There is a large bakery case to the right when you walk in and my GF friend gravitated there and had to order her goodies right away to make sure they were secured while we waited for our table. She ordered 2 cinnamon rolls, a cookie, a pastry heart and one more item all for under $20. She enjoyed them all, the cinnamon rolls being her favorite. We were seated in about 10 minutes and brought drinks right away. We ordered an app sampler, fries, Cluck Norris (fried chicken sandwich) and a Turkey Reuben wrap. The wrap and also the sandwich came with a choice of greens, house chips, sauteed vegetables or an upgrade to fries or onion rings. My GF friend had the apps and fries since at many places she cannot have such things: it included mozzarella sticks, pretzel nuggets, Chicken fingers and fried pickle spears with all the accompanying dippers. She said the mozz sticks were a bit too thick for her/not hot enough because there wasn't a good cheese pull, but she thought everything tasted good. The fries were thin cut and tasted good, but she prefers a thicker fry as do I. The wrap was made with real, thick sliced turkey breast, not lunch meat, which was very exciting for me. It was moist and delicious. My other friend had not complaints about her Cluck Norris sandwich. Whether or not you are gluten free, I would recommend Kith & Kin for some good quality eats & baked goods! The staff was all super friendly, from the bakery area to the wait staff, not a mean mug in the house! haha
